Key insights about JHARKHAND tender market
The eligibility requirements for this tender include being a registered entity, having a minimum of 3 years of relevant experience in supplying similar products, and meeting the technical and financial criteria specified in the bid. MSEs are exempt from turnover and experience requirements, provided they can demonstrate compliance with the product specifications.
Bidders must upload relevant documents such as OEM Authorization Certificates, experience documentation, and compliance certifications like ISO 9001 and BIS license. Any additional documents requested in the bid document must also be included.
Bidders interested in participating must register on the Government e-Marketplace (GeM) platform, complete their profile, and ensure that they have all the necessary documentation to support eligibility and compliance with the tender specifications.
Bidders are advised to submit documents in standard digital formats such as PDF, DOC, or image files (JPEG, PNG) as requested in the bid. Each document must be clear and legible for verification purposes.
Suppliers must adhere to the technical specifications set for Toner Cartridges and must ensure that products are from OEMs such as Canon. Compliance with quality standards and product performance specifications as outlined in the bid document is mandatory.
Products must comply with ISO 9001 quality standards and meet the specifications detailed in the bid document. Any non-compliance could lead to disqualification during the evaluation process.
Yes, bidders must comply with the anticipated specifications, submit the required certificates and documentation, and fulfill any additional requirements specified in the Additional Terms and Conditions outlined in the bid document.
For this tender, EMD is not required from bidders. However, they must provide a Performance Bank Guarantee (ePBG) after securing the contract.
Successful bidders must submit a Performance Bank Guarantee (ePBG) amounting to 2% of the bid value. This ePBG is to be valid for a duration of 14 months from the contract award date.
The payment terms will be established post-delivery of the stipulated products. Successful bidders will be required to ensure the delivery of goods before payment processes commence.
Bids will be evaluated based on a Total Value Wise Evaluation. The lowest priced bid, compliant with technical specifications, will be given consideration. Bidders may also participate in a reverse auction based on qualification.
Bidders will be notified of the bid results in accordance with the evaluation process outlined in the tender documents. Successful bidders will receive communication regarding the contract execution.
